1. Evaluating Patrol Coverage and Response Efficiency

A reliable vehicle patrol security provider must demonstrate strong coverage capability across designated zones. Effective patrol routes should be strategically planned to ensure frequent and unpredictable monitoring, reducing the likelihood of security breaches and enhancing deterrence. Coverage must also extend to vulnerable access points, including perimeter fencing, entry gates, loading docks, and parking zones, ensuring comprehensive operational site security coverage.


Rapid response is a defining factor in patrol effectiveness. We prioritize providers that maintain strict response time benchmarks for alarm triggers, suspicious activity reports, and emergency calls. Delays in response can escalate incidents, making timing a critical performance metric. Real-time dispatch systems and GPS-enabled tracking improve response coordination and reliability across all security operations, supporting continuous operational safety and efficiency protocols.



Consistency in patrol schedules builds predictable security assurance. However, unpredictability within patrol timing is equally important for deterrence. A balanced system ensures multiple random checks while maintaining minimum frequency standards. This approach prevents pattern recognition by potential intruders and strengthens overall site security integrity, ensuring improved operational effectiveness and sustained security monitoring across all patrol zones, consistently maintained standards.

2. Training Standards and Operational Discipline

Well-trained personnel form the backbone of effective patrol operations. Training should include defensive driving, incident reporting, conflict de-escalation, and emergency procedures. Without strong foundational training, patrol effectiveness decreases significantly, increasing operational risks. Continuous skill development programs and refresher modules ensure personnel maintain high performance standards and adapt effectively to evolving security challenges in diverse operational environments, with consistently professional conduct.



Real-world preparedness ensures better handling of unpredictable situations. We emphasize providers that incorporate scenario-based simulations such as break-ins, fire hazards, and unauthorized entry responses. This builds situational awareness and improves decision-making under pressure. Regular drills and advanced training modules further strengthen readiness and ensure an effective response during high-risk security incidents across all operational scenarios, with consistent evaluation and improvement of systems.


Professional behavior directly influences service quality. Officers must maintain discipline, adhere to protocols, and demonstrate strong situational judgment. Accountability systems such as supervisor audits and field inspections ensure consistent performance across all patrol activities. These measures enhance transparency, reduce operational errors, and reinforce disciplined security practices across all deployed patrol units and supervisory frameworks, consistently maintaining standards compliance protocols.

3. Technology Integration in Patrol Security Services

Modern patrol services rely heavily on GPS-enabled systems for transparency and efficiency. Real-time tracking ensures patrol units follow assigned routes without deviation. This enhances accountability and allows immediate corrective action when necessary. Integrated digital monitoring tools and automated reporting systems further strengthen operational oversight and provide actionable insights for continuous performance improvement across patrol networks in real time analytics.


Incident documentation must be accurate, timely, and accessible. Digital reporting platforms allow instant submission of logs, photographs, and incident details. This improves communication flow and ensures clients receive clear operational insights. Enhanced data integration and cloud-based storage solutions enable seamless access, faster reporting cycles, and improved collaboration between field personnel and control centers across all security operations, consistently maintained.



Integration of mobile surveillance tools, motion sensors, and alarm connectivity enhances patrol effectiveness. Technology-assisted patrol systems reduce human error and strengthen detection capabilities across large or complex sites. Advanced AI-driven analytics and real-time monitoring platforms further optimize response accuracy, improve threat detection, and support proactive security management strategies across operational environments with continuous system optimization and learning models algorithms.

4. Communication Systems and Reporting Transparency

Effective communication between patrol units and control centers is essential. We prioritize systems that support instant radio communication, mobile alerts, and emergency escalation protocols. Fast communication reduces response delays and improves coordination during incidents. Reliable communication infrastructure ensures seamless coordination, faster decision-making, and improved operational control across all deployed security teams and response units, consistently monitored and optimized systems.



Detailed reporting ensures transparency and helps identify security trends over time. Reports should include time-stamped logs, location data, and clear incident descriptions. Accurate documentation supports better decision-making and long-term security planning. Structured reporting frameworks and standardized documentation practices improve accountability, enhance data accuracy, and support long-term strategic security analysis and performance evaluation processes across all operational security systems and networks.


Regular updates provide reassurance and operational clarity. Weekly or daily summaries help stakeholders stay informed about the site security status. Clear communication builds trust and ensures alignment between service expectations and actual performance. Consistent communication practices enhance transparency, strengthen client relationships, and ensure smooth coordination between operational teams and stakeholders across all security service engagements, maintained continuously for efficiency standards.

5. Risk Management and Custom Security Planning

Every property has unique vulnerabilities. A reliable provider must conduct detailed risk assessments before designing patrol routes. This ensures tailored protection strategies rather than generic security solutions. Comprehensive site evaluations include environmental scanning, access control review, and threat mapping to develop highly customized security frameworks that address specific operational risks effectively ensuring precision and continuous improvement planning cycles processes.



Effective patrol services focus on identifying risks before they escalate. This includes monitoring suspicious behavior patterns, unsecured entry points, and environmental vulnerabilities. Preventive action significantly reduces incident occurrence. Early detection systems combined with proactive monitoring techniques enable security teams to mitigate risks efficiently and ensure timely intervention across all operational environments through coordinated response protocols and analytics systems optimization.


Security requirements evolve over time due to construction changes, occupancy shifts, or seasonal risks. Flexible patrol planning ensures continuous protection adjustments based on real-time needs. Adaptive strategies strengthen long-term security resilience. Dynamic planning models allow security teams to adjust patrol routes, resource allocation, and monitoring intensity according to evolving threat landscapes and operational requirements, effectively and efficiently managing systems.

6. Compliance, Licensing, and Industry Standards

Compliance with local security regulations is essential for lawful and effective operations. Providers must follow licensing requirements, insurance standards, and operational guidelines to ensure legitimacy and reliability. Adherence to regulatory frameworks ensures legal compliance, minimizes operational risks, and builds trust with clients through the consistent application of industry standards and governmental requirements across all operational jurisdictions and environments, continuously enforced.



Proper insurance coverage protects clients from potential liabilities during security operations. This includes coverage for property damage, on-site incidents, and operational risks associated with patrol activities. Comprehensive insurance policies provide financial protection, ensure risk mitigation, and safeguard both clients and service providers against unforeseen events and operational contingencies, ensuring stability and long-term operational reliability across service framework systems and protocols.


Regular audits help maintain service consistency. Internal and external evaluations ensure adherence to operational standards, improving overall service reliability and performance quality. Systematic quality assurance processes identify gaps, enhance operational efficiency, ensure compliance with established protocols, and support continuous improvement initiatives across all security operations and management structures, ensuring sustained excellence and accountability across all processes, frameworks, systems, and protocols.
